Zoonoses are infections that are caused by pathogens that are passed from animals to humans. 1,2 Toxoplasmosis is caused by the parasite Toxoplasma gondii, which is spread through food and water contaminated with the parasite from cat faeces. 2. Cats are the primary hosts of the toxoplasma parasite T. gondii.

If... cssowebpackpluginWebApr 2, 2024 · Some people may have symptoms similar to the flu, such as fever, nausea, vomiting, muscle aches or swollen lymph nodes. Toxoplasmosis infection of your eyes may cause blurry vision, red eyes, or pain when you look at light.
